Elvis: That’s the way it is is a remastered, special edition of the original. This edition includes special features such as the original theatrical trailer and the restored documentary, “Patch it up: The restoration of ‘Elvis: That’s the way it is’”. The documentary is a great introduction to the original picture, providing insights into Elvis the performer, both on stage and in rehearsal. Those who worked and performed with Elvis add an intimacy that only further draws the viewer into the world of Elvis. His masterful performance and ease with the camera makes the feature throughly entertaining for both Elvis enthusiasts and novice alike.
